Summary
謨 is an Unicode character[1]. 謨 is known by 3 alternative names across languages and contexts.[2]
Key Facts
- 謨's instance of is recorded as Unicode character[3].
- 謨's instance of is recorded as sinogram[4].
- 謨's instance of is recorded as kanji character[5].
- 謨's writing system is recorded as Chinese characters[6].
- 謨's Unicode character is recorded as 謨[7].
- 謨's catalog code is recorded as 3879[8].
- 謨's catalog is recorded as Chart of Standard Forms of Common National Characters[9].
- 謨's catalog is recorded as Table of hanja for personal names[10].
- 謨's Unicode code point is recorded as 8B28[11].
- 謨's HTML entity is recorded as 謨[12].
- 謨's HTML entity is recorded as 謨[13].
- 謨's stroke count is recorded as {'unit': '1', 'amount': '+18'}[14].
- 謨's grade of kanji is recorded as hyōgai kanji[15].
- 謨's radical is recorded as Kangxi radical 149 (⾔)[16].
- 謨's CJKV variant character is recorded as 謩[17].
- 謨's CJKV variant character is recorded as 谟[18].
- 謨's CJKV variant character is recorded as 𠻚[19].
- 謨's CJKV variant character is recorded as 𢜯[20].
- 謨's CJKV variant character is recorded as 𮆣[21].
- 謨's Cangjie input is recorded as YRTAK[22].
- 謨's Unicode block is recorded as CJK Unified Ideographs[23].
- 謨's Hangul pronunciation is recorded as 모[24].
- 謨's ideographic description sequence is recorded as ⿰[25].
- 謨's ideographic description sequence is recorded as 言[26].
- 謨's ideographic description sequence is recorded as 莫[27].
